> Hello,
>
> I'm using gromacs version 4.0 and when I type :
> grompp -f file.mdp -c file.gro -p topol.top
>
> I get this note:
> NOTE 1 [file file.mdp, line unknown]:
>
> and nothing else.
>
> I checked my mdp file and I noticed than when I give 50000000 steps I get
> this error (steps with more than 7 digits). If e.g. I give 5000000 steps I
> do not get this message.
>
> Testing it with previous versions I do not get this note-error.
>
> Am I the only one facing this? Should I pay attention or is something
> trivial?
